Type alias: UpdateNode ​
Ƭ UpdateNode: <Data, CustomEvents>(id: string, nodeUpdate: Partial<Node<Data, CustomEvents>> | (node: GraphNode<Data, CustomEvents>) => Partial<Node<Data, CustomEvents>>, options?: { replace: boolean }) => void
Type declaration ​
â–¸ <Data, CustomEvents>(id, nodeUpdate, options?): void
Type parameters ​
| Name | Type |
|---|---|
Data | ElementData |
CustomEvents | extends Record<string, CustomEvent> = any |
Parameters ​
| Name | Type |
|---|---|
id | string |
nodeUpdate | Partial<Node<Data, CustomEvents>> | (node: GraphNode<Data, CustomEvents>) => Partial<Node<Data, CustomEvents>> |
options? | Object |
options.replace | boolean |
Returns ​
void